What is OSHA or Occupational Safety and Health Administration?
The Occupational Safety and Health Administration (OSHA) is a U.S. federal agency under the Department of Labor. It was created in 1970 with the mission to ensure safe and healthy working conditions for employees by setting and enforcing workplace safety standards.
